DDoS攻击防护:多维度策略构建安全防线
2025.09.12 10:24浏览量:1简介:本文详细解析DDoS攻击防护的六大核心措施,涵盖流量清洗、CDN加速、云防护、限流策略、IP黑名单及应急预案,助力企业构建全方位安全防护体系。
DDoS攻击防护的几种措施
在数字化时代,DDoS(分布式拒绝服务)攻击已成为企业网络安全的重要威胁。其通过大量恶意流量淹没目标服务器,导致服务中断或性能下降,直接影响业务连续性。本文将从技术实现与策略部署角度,系统阐述DDoS攻击防护的六大核心措施,帮助企业构建多层次安全防线。
一、流量清洗与过滤:精准识别恶意流量
流量清洗是DDoS防护的基础环节,其核心在于通过智能算法区分正常流量与攻击流量。例如,基于行为分析的检测系统可识别异常请求模式(如高频短连接、非人类操作特征),结合IP信誉库过滤已知恶意源。某金融企业曾部署流量清洗设备后,成功拦截98%的UDP Flood攻击,服务可用性提升至99.9%。
技术实现上,流量清洗通常采用“检测-清洗-回注”三步流程:
- 检测阶段:通过NetFlow、sFlow等协议采集流量元数据,结合机器学习模型分析流量特征(如包长分布、协议比例)。
- 清洗阶段:对可疑流量进行深度包检测(DPI),过滤畸形包、伪造源IP等攻击特征。
- 回注阶段:将清洗后的合法流量通过GRE隧道或物理专线回注至源服务器。
二、CDN加速与负载均衡:分散攻击压力
CDN(内容分发网络)通过将内容缓存至全球节点,实现流量本地化处理。当遭遇DDoS攻击时,CDN可自动将流量分散至多个边缘节点,避免单点过载。例如,某电商平台在“双11”期间启用CDN后,成功抵御了峰值达500Gbps的CC攻击,用户访问延迟降低60%。
负载均衡技术则通过动态分配请求至多台服务器,提升系统容错能力。结合DNS轮询或Anycast路由,可进一步分散攻击目标。实际部署中,建议采用“L4+L7”双层负载均衡架构,L4层处理TCP/UDP流量,L7层解析HTTP请求,实现更精细的流量控制。
三、云防护服务:弹性扩展防御能力
云防护服务(如AWS Shield、Azure DDoS Protection)提供按需扩展的防护能力,尤其适合流量波动大的业务场景。其优势在于:
- 全球清洗中心:通过分布式节点就近清洗流量,降低延迟。
- 自动策略调整:基于实时攻击数据动态更新防护规则。
- 成本优化:按使用量计费,避免自建清洗中心的高额投入。
某游戏公司采用云防护后,在遭遇1.2Tbps的SYN Flood攻击时,防护系统自动触发弹性扩容,30秒内完成清洗能力升级,业务零中断。
四、限流与速率控制:遏制攻击流量
限流策略通过设置请求速率阈值,防止服务器过载。常见实现方式包括:
- 令牌桶算法:以固定速率生成令牌,请求需获取令牌方可处理,避免突发流量冲击。
- 漏桶算法:强制请求以恒定速率处理,平滑流量峰值。
- 动态限流:结合实时监控数据动态调整阈值,例如当CPU使用率超过80%时自动降低限流值。
某API服务提供商通过部署限流中间件,将单个IP的请求速率限制在1000次/分钟,成功抵御了每秒百万级的慢速HTTP攻击。
五、IP黑名单与白名单:精准拦截恶意源
IP黑名单通过屏蔽已知恶意IP,直接阻断攻击流量。其实现方式包括:
- 静态黑名单:手动添加高频攻击IP,适用于长期威胁。
- 动态黑名单:结合威胁情报平台自动更新恶意IP库,例如某安全厂商的黑名单库每日更新数万条记录。
- 地理围栏:限制特定区域IP访问,适用于业务地域性强的场景。
白名单则通过仅允许可信IP访问,实现零信任架构。例如,某企业内部系统仅开放员工办公网络IP段,彻底杜绝外部攻击。
六、应急响应与灾备预案:快速恢复业务
完善的应急预案是DDoS防护的最后一道防线。建议包含以下要素:
- 攻击分级响应:根据流量规模(如<10Gbps、10-100Gbps、>100Gbps)制定差异化处置流程。
- 多链路备份:部署双活数据中心,主备链路自动切换时间<30秒。
- 演练机制:每季度模拟DDoS攻击场景,验证防护体系有效性。
某银行在2022年遭遇200Gbps攻击时,依托应急预案在15分钟内完成流量切换,客户交易零损失。
结语
DDoS防护需构建“检测-清洗-分散-限制-阻断-恢复”的全链条体系。企业应根据业务规模、流量特征选择组合策略,例如中小型网站可优先采用云防护+CDN方案,大型平台则需部署流量清洗设备+智能限流系统。未来,随着AI技术的发展,基于行为分析的动态防护将成为主流,但基础措施的稳定性仍是核心保障。
发表评论
登录后可评论,请前往 登录 或 注册